Venetian's sister adds 5-star luster to legacy
Venetian may be all about opulence, but its newer sequel, the all-suite, five-Diamond Palazzo Resort Hotel Casino, takes the swankier, cooler spin on luxury. A magnet for stars, the exclusive Palazzo features spacious suites, a remarkable shopping arcade anchored by Barney's New York (the only one in Vegas), outstanding restaurants, the world-famous Canyon Ranch SpaClub, Azure's luxury pool experience, Lagasse's Stadium and sports book and more. Guests also enjoy more shared amenities and dining at the adjacent Venetian.Highlights

Rooms
Modern and unique split-level Luxury suites at Palazzo start at a generous 720 square feet and feature king size pillow-top beds, two 32" plasma screens, a full living area, mini-bar, motorized curtains over floor-to-ceiling windows, large bathrooms with twin sinks, and a separate tub and shower complete with Agraria products. Some Palazzo suites include sofa sleepers, while several larger suites are available with features like media rooms, pool tables or grand pianos. Upgrade to Prestige-level suites for an impressive concierge lounge with complimentary food, drinks, business center and more. All guests at Palazzo Resort Hotel and Casino appreciate the standard touches in all suites, including fresh flowers, luxurious robes and slippers, and a substantial in-room dining menu. Wi-Fi Internet access is also included in the resort fee.Features
Spanning 50 stories, the Palazzo Resort Hotel and Casino takes a deliberate spin on contemporary, first-class elegance. Get lost in the 134,000-square-foot Canyon Ranch SpaClub with its impressive fitness center, rock climbing wall and gourmet dishes at the healthy Canyon Ranch Grill. Take in the warm Vegas sun and sip refreshments among the Palazzo's seven pools (some open year-round), four hot tubs, 41 cabanas (fees apply) and several dining options. Guests looking for a more exclusive pool experience gravitate to the Azure luxury pool, where massages, Evian misters, house music, and chilled grapes and towels are the norm (fees apply, VIP reservations strongly recommended).For sophisticated gaming action, try mobile gaming with handheld gaming devices or check out Emeril Lagasse's Stadium and sports book complete with 109 TVs and the best sports book eats in town. Dining
Excellence defines the dining options at Palazzo Resort Hotel Casino, which features Wolfgang Puck's award-wining steakhouse CUT, Mario Batali's Carnevino, Emeril's Table 10, SushiSamba, Morel's, Double Helix wine, I Heart Burgers and more. Plan for an upscale Italian feast at Lavo (try the baked clams and meatballs), then move upstairs to the exclusive nightclub. Kick off with breakfast at the Grand Luxe Cafe or Espressamente Illy.Transportation

Palazzo Resort Hotel Casino Rooms
- Bella Suite
- This 720-square-foot suite features a bed chamber with two plush queen-sized pillow-top beds, Egyptian cotton sheets, two 400-count wool throws, and a 42" flat-screen LCD HDTV. The sunken living room has a dining table that seats three, an oversized coffee table and ottoman, an L-Shaped full-sized sofa-sleeper (upon availability), and a 32" flat-screen LCD HDTV. The private work area includes a dual-line telephone and wireless high-speed Internet access. The 130-square-foot bathroom features a 20" LCD HDTV, a Roman tub with separate glass-enclosed shower, an adjacent water closet with telephone, a double-sink vanity, and luxurious robes. Other amenities include bath products by Agraria San FranciscoTM, a DVD player, a CD player/alarm clock, remote-controlled Roman shades and curtains, a fully-stocked refreshment center, and an in-suite safe.
